Teaghlach/Family



Forebears felt what was felt then
This path to follow, as and when?
Mixed, quaint and heartfelt belief;
Truly on a course, without relief!

One's name following their names:
Echoing history & future refrains,
Blessings/moods became their own;
What better notes, we write down?

Ewenart

© Ewen A Morrison
